
PWHL’s Victoire sign Downie-Landry and Flaherty, lose Grant-Mentis to Seattle
MONTREAL — The Montreal Victoire signed forward Jade Downie-Landry and defender Maggie Flaherty on Friday ahead of the upcoming Professional Women’s Hockey League draft.
Downie-Landry joins Montreal on a one-year contract after spending two seasons with the New York Sirens.
The 29-year-old from Saint-Jean-sur-Richelieu, Que., has produced 12 goals and seven assists in 54 PWHL games.
Flaherty, coming off back-to-back Walter Cup titles with the Minnesota Frost, also signed a one-year contract.
